Well, the fun started here, and went on for quite some time.  You wouldn't have thought I was planning a round the world trip and was supposed to be saving my pesos!

First stop was London, for a night out in The Albany on Tottenham Court Road.  Spent the weekend there (in London, not just in that pub!) staying with my brother, who had just moved to the big smoke.  After that it was Nottingham, where the end of what had been a 10-day bender began to take its toll!  It was totally worth it for a night in the old haunt that is the Walkabout (no, we didn't go to the Irish!!).  Had a great few days though - thanks to everyone who came out for a few pints!

A week or so later was my work leaving do, a few in The Rectory, then The Swan, then into town for one last night in 5th Avenue, it was great!

The next day was my last day at work, so that was spent frantically trying to collect email addresses and the like off my machine before it was lost to IT purgatory. 

That Saturday was Gen and Nics Hag do, and my unofficial Manchester leaving do!  Ended up in the Walkabout in Manchester - don't ask where my little bro ended up...!!!

That just left one more England leaving do - the Warrington pub crawl that never was.  (I'll be back Mags!)

After that, it was time to take poor wee Al (the Almera), who was quite unwell at this stage, home on the boat.  We made it to Dublin, and then up to Fermanagh the next day, but bless him it was a bit of a struggle.  He went to car hospital, and the diagnosis wasn't too good. There goes the rest of my RTW funds.

Back up to Dublin and had a great leaving do in - where else - the Palace!  I had never liked it in 1st year, so it seemed the perfect venue!  Had a top night though.  After that, it was back up to Fermanagh for a week of leaving all the stuff I had to do till the very last minute.  Some things never change.  The morning I was due to leave I was up at 5.30 to actually pack my bag.  It's not like I had a whole week to do it or anything... 

Quick plane ride over the water and I was back in England.  About 2 hours later I was in Didsbury to meet Mag and Mr Cassidy for a few beers, that turned out to be a good night! Wilmslow and Warrington were not prepared for us!!!

After a few hours recovery, (and more hours moaning), I found myself in Ego in Stockton Heath for my final (yes, I promise!) leaving do.  Had a great night, and laughed my head off.  Thanks for my leaving pressie guys!  What do you mean you don't remember - you don't sign those things for everyone do you??!!

And that was it.  Up and out the next morning, first thing.  Knocked on Mags' door on the way out.  "Mag, I'm off."  All I heard was a less than coherent "What? Off what?"  Ha ha, chocolate for lent Mags, what do you think.  I'm off round the world!!
